Loading...
Pages: [1]   Go Down
Author Topic: Open-source command line Arduino sketch compiler & uploader  (Read 407 times)
0 Members and 1 Guest are viewing this topic.
Sydney
Offline Offline
Jr. Member
**
Karma: 1
Posts: 93
View Profile
WWW
 Bigger Bigger  Smaller Smaller  Reset Reset

I've developed a command line utility to compile Arduino sketch and upload to Arduino boards without the need of Arduino IDE. This is developed mainly for applications which generate code for Arduino and requires to perform compiling and uploading. Arduino Leonardo and Esplora are supported.

Command Line Syntax
Quote
ArduinoUploader [sketch/HEX file] [board type] [serial port/usbasp]

Board types:
1 - Arduino Uno
2 - Arduino Leonardo
3 - Arduino Esplora
4 - Arduino Duemilanove (328)
5 - Arduino Duemilanove (168)
6 - Arduino Nano (328)
7 - Arduino Nano (168)
8 - Arduino Micro
9 - Arduino Mini (328)
10 - Arduino Mini (168)
11 - Arduino Pro Mini (328)
12 - Arduino Pro Mini (168)
13 - Arduino Mega 2560/ADK
14 - Arduino Mega 1280
15 - Arduino Mega 8

Examples

Compile and upload Blink.ino to Arduino UNO:

Quote
ArduinoUploader Blink.ino 1 COM4 (Windows)
ArduinoUploader Blink.ino 1 /dev/ttyUSB0

Burn bootloader for Arduino Pro Mini 168 via USBASP

Quote
ArduinoUploader optiboot_atmega168.hex 9 usbasp

Link: Homepage for Arduino Uploader
« Last Edit: January 25, 2013, 01:13:52 am by stanleyhuang » Logged


Pages: [1]   Go Up
Print
 
Jump to: